Charles Schwab User Experience Design is responsible for software design across mobile, web and desktop platforms. We are a multi-disciplinary group of design system product designers, and researchers.

The Mobile UX team designs native mobile experiences that help clients manage their financial lives. As a platform team, inter-team collaboration and influence are central to our work. We are looking for a Senior Mobile User Experience Designer (individual contributor) to drive platform standards and deliver high-quality iOS and Android experiences at scale.

Design Standards and Execution

Create and maintain mobile design patterns for iOS and Android

Drive modernization through audits and iterative design

Produce high-quality design deliverables and conduct expert-level QA

Collaboration

Facilitate design sessions and lead design reviews

Partner cross-functionally to drive decisions and align on outcomes

Incorporate feedback and iterate toward strong design solutions

Design Management

Set expectations, prioritize work, and manage design timelines

Evaluate and incorporate feedback to advance designs

Partner with other UX teams to deliver platform-wide improvements

Empathy & Curiosity

Understand user needs, walking in their shoes when possible

Focus on innovation that presents a vision of the future with steps to get there

Regularly learn more about design theory, practice, and tools

What you have

On your resume, please include a link (and password, if required) to an online portfolio demonstrating UX design process and thinking, including artifacts and examples of how you arrived at the final design.

Required Qualifications

6+ years of rich interaction design experience for touch-based mobile interfaces across iOS and Android operating platforms

Documented experience with all aspects of a user-centered interaction design process, including user research, developing user flows, creating wireframes, conducting usability tests and creating annotated design specifications

Experience working in a collaborative multi-disciplinary team within an iterative process and an Agile development methodology

Strong proficiency in Figma

Familiarity with Material Design and the Apple Human Interface Guidelines

Experience running design sessions with cross-functional teams

Preferred Qualifications

2+ years of focus on design systems for mobile native platforms: writing design documentation and contributing to the evolution of mobile design systems

2+ years of experience designing for Android native mobile apps

Strong prototyping skills

Experience generating UIs with AI tools that integrate into code
